Defining Long-Term Prednisone Use
While there is no single, universally agreed-upon definition for long-term prednisone use, most healthcare professionals define it as continuous daily use extending beyond approximately 30 days. Some research suggests longer periods, like over 90 cumulative days per year, especially when studying risks. Even shorter durations, such as three weeks of continuous use, can increase the likelihood of side effects. The key factor in defining 'long-term' is the increased potential for systemic side effects, which depend on both how long and how much of the medication is taken. This differs from short-term prednisone bursts, usually for 1-2 weeks, which carry lower risks and treat acute issues.
The Shift from Short-Term to Long-Term Therapy
Prednisone is a potent anti-inflammatory often used for severe, acute inflammation due to its fast action. Examples include allergic reactions or multiple sclerosis flare-ups. For chronic conditions like rheumatoid arthritis, lupus, or inflammatory bowel diseases, long-term prednisone might be needed to manage symptoms. In these cases, the aim is the lowest effective dose, sometimes on alternate days, to minimize side effects. Moving from short- to long-term use requires careful consideration and ongoing medical oversight.
Increased Risk of Side Effects with Prolonged Use
Long-term prednisone use significantly increases the risk and severity of side effects compared to short-term use. Common long-term side effects include weight gain, osteoporosis due to accelerated bone loss, increased vulnerability to infections, metabolic changes like high blood sugar, cardiovascular issues such as high blood pressure, ocular complications like cataracts, mood changes, and skin problems. In some cases, it can lead to Cushing's Syndrome.
Managing the Risks of Long-Term Prednisone
Managing long-term prednisone involves using the lowest effective dose for the shortest time. Regular monitoring, including blood tests, bone density scans, and eye exams, is crucial. Key management techniques include alternate-day therapy and slow tapering under medical supervision when discontinuing the medication to prevent adrenal insufficiency.
Short-Term vs. Long-Term Prednisone Use: A Comparison
Aspect | Short-Term Use | Long-Term Use |
---|---|---|
Typical Duration | A few days to 3-4 weeks | Several months to years |
Dosing | Often higher doses initially (e.g., 40-60mg) | Typically maintained at the lowest effective dose (e.g., 5-20mg/day) |
Treatment Goal | Address acute inflammatory or allergic flares | Manage chronic, systemic inflammatory or autoimmune diseases |
Primary Risks | Adrenal suppression is less likely but possible with certain durations/doses | Significant risk of systemic side effects like osteoporosis, infection, and metabolic disorders |
Discontinuation | Can often be stopped without tapering, depending on dose and duration | Always requires a slow, supervised tapering schedule |
Conclusion
What is considered long-term prednisone use is generally continuous therapy over 30 days, a period where the risk of significant side effects becomes a primary concern. While valuable for managing chronic inflammatory and autoimmune diseases, long-term use requires careful consideration of risks versus benefits. Patients on this therapy need consistent medical monitoring and management, including using the lowest effective dose and a gradual withdrawal process to prevent complications like adrenal insufficiency.
